About this school
St Joseph the Worker RC Primary School is a Roman Catholic voluntary aided primary school in Salford. It teaches children aged 3 to 11 and has 182 pupils on roll.

Ofsted judgement
Confirmed by a short inspection, not a full one
Ofsted's most recent visit was a short inspection on 22 June 2022, where inspectors confirmed the school remains Good. The school's last full inspection took place before September 2019, so its area grades are not part of Ofsted's current published data. Older reports are on the school's Ofsted page.
Exam results
Key stage 2 (end of primary school)
| Measure | 2022/23 | 2023/24 | 2024/25 |
|---|---|---|---|
| Pupils at the end of key stage 2 | 25 | 27 | 28 |
| Met the expected standard in reading, writing and maths | 32% | 58% | 54% |
| Reached the higher standard in reading, writing and maths | 0% | 0% | 7% |
| Expected standard in reading | 52% | 81% | 68% |
| Expected standard in maths | 48% | 70% | 54% |
| Expected standard in grammar, punctuation and spelling | 56% | 59% | 50% |
| Average scaled score in reading | 100.0 | 105.0 | 103.0 |
| Average scaled score in maths | 101.0 | 102.0 | 100.0 |
| Reading progress | -3.70 | - | - |
| Writing progress | -0.80 | - | - |
| Maths progress | -3.40 | - | - |
Progress measures ended nationally after the 2022/23 school year, when the key stage 1 assessments they were based on were stopped. Blank progress figures in later years are not missing school data.

How St Joseph the Worker RC Primary School compares
St Joseph the Worker RC Primary School ranked 47th of 69 primary schools in Salford for KS2 results in 2024/25. Its KS2 result was higher than 28% of England primary schools that published results in 2024/25. Its absence rate was lower than 24% of England schools in 2024/25.
| School | KS2 RWM (2024/25) | Absence | FSM (6 years) | Pupils | Distance |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| This school | 54% | 7.2% | 41.8% | 182 | — |
| Moss Valley Primary Academy | 29% | 8.8% | 66.7% | 183 | 0.1 miles |
| Fiddlers Lane Community Primary School | 59% | 7.6% | 55.9% | 142 | 0.3 miles |
| Irlam Endowed Primary School | 46% | 6.6% | 25.5% | 226 | 0.4 miles |
| Irlam Primary School | 71% | 5.9% | 26.4% | 456 | 0.6 miles |
| Acre Hall Primary School | 45% | 5.8% | 28% | 297 | 1.0 miles |
Results reflect each school's cohort as much as its teaching, and free school meals share is context, not a judgement. Small gaps between neighbouring schools are rarely meaningful on their own.
